"Wrist Wonders: The Ever-Evolving World of Women’s Bracelet Fashion"

Women's bracelet fashion has gracefully evolved through centuries, merging timeless elegance with contemporary style. Today, bracelets are not just ornamental—they’re powerful expressions of individuality, cultural heritage, and personal stories. From dainty chain bracelets that whisper sophistication to bold cuffs that command attention, the diversity in design allows women to reflect their mood, personality, and fashion sense with just a flick of the wrist.

Modern trends have popularized stackable bracelets—where metals, textures, and materials mix to create a chic, layered look. Minimalist bangles in rose gold or silver remain a favorite for daily wear, offering understated glam. Meanwhile, gemstone-studded or diamond tennis bracelets serve as coveted heirlooms and make for dazzling evening accessories. Leather wraps, beaded strands, charm bracelets, and personalized engravings have also gained momentum, especially among younger, style-conscious wearers seeking meaningful adornment.

Influencers and celebrities frequently showcase bracelet trends—from red carpet statement pieces to festival-ready boho stacks—making wristwear an essential part of every fashion conversation. Eco-conscious buyers are also gravitating towards sustainable options, with brands offering ethically sourced materials, recycled metals, and handcrafted artistry that supports local artisans.

Whether worn solo for subtle elegance or layered in multiples for a bold statement, bracelets continue to be a symbol of beauty, femininity, and empowerment. With countless styles to explore, every woman can find the perfect bracelet to complement her wardrobe and tell her unique story.
